tft每日頭條

 > 科技

 > 打開磁盤管理面闆的步驟

打開磁盤管理面闆的步驟

科技 更新时间:2025-01-15 06:46:21

在 Linux 系統中,管理硬盤設備最常用的方法就當屬 fdisk 命令了。fdisk 命令用于管理磁盤分區,格式為“fdisk [磁盤名稱]”,它提供了集添加、删除、轉換分區等功能于一身的“一站式 分區服務”                                          

打開磁盤管理面闆的步驟(命令管理硬盤設備)1

fdisk 命令中的參數以及作用

1、添加硬盤

打開磁盤管理面闆的步驟(命令管理硬盤設備)2

2、使用fdisk -l命令得到,所添加的硬盤在Linux系統中的文件名稱為/dev/sdb

打開磁盤管理面闆的步驟(命令管理硬盤設備)3

3、使用 fdisk 命令來嘗試管理/dev/sdb 硬盤設備。在看到提示信息後輸入參數 p 來 查看硬盤設備内已有的分區信息,其中包括了硬盤的容量大小、扇區個數等信息:

[root@linuxprobe ~]# fdisk /dev/sdb Welcome to fdisk (util-linux 2.23.2). Changes will remain in memory only, until you decide to write them. Be careful before using the write Command. Device does not contain a recognized partition table Building a new DOS disklabel with disk identifier 0x47d24a34. Command (m for help): p Disk /dev/sdb: 21.5 GB, 21474836480 bytes, 41943040 sectors Units = sectors of 1 * 512 = 512 bytes Sector size (logical/physical): 512 bytes / 512 bytes I/O size (minimum/optimal): 512 bytes / 512 bytes Disk label type: dos Disk identifier: 0x47d24a34 Device Boot Start End Blocks Id System

4、輸入參數 n 嘗試添加新的分區。系統會要求您是選擇繼續輸入參數 p 來創建主分區,還 是輸入參數 e 來創建擴展分區。這裡輸入參數 p 來創建一個主分區,輸入 2G建立一個2G的分區

Command (m for help): n Partition type: p primary (0 primary, 0 extended, 4 free) e extended Select (default p): p Partition number (1-4, default 1): First sector (2048-41943039, default 2048): Using default value 2048 Last sector, sectors or size{K,M,G} (2048-41943039, default 41943039): 2G Partition 1 of type Linux and of size 2 GiB is set

5、再次使用參數 p 來查看硬盤設備中的分區信息。果然就能看到一個名稱為/dev/sdb1、起始扇區位置為 2048、結束扇區位置為 4196351 的主分區了。這時候千萬不要直接關閉窗口, 而應該敲擊參數 w 後回車,這樣分區信息才是真正的寫入成功

再次使用參數 p 來查看硬盤設備中的分區信息。果然就能看到一個名稱為/dev/sdb1、起 始扇區位置為 2048、結束扇區位置為 4196351 的主分區了。這時候千萬不要直接關閉窗口, 而應該敲擊參數 w 後回車,這樣分區信息才是真正的寫入成功

6、在上述步驟執行完畢之後,Linux 系統會自動把這個硬盤主分區抽象成/dev/sdb1 設備文 件。我們可以使用 file 命令查看該文件的屬性,但是有些時候系統并沒有自動把分區信息同步給 Linux 内核,而且這種情況似乎還比較常見(但不能算 作是嚴重的 bug)。我們可以輸入 partprobe 命令手動将分區信息同步到内核,而且一般推薦連 續兩次執行該命令,效果會更好。如果使用這個命令都無法解決問題,那麼就重啟計算機吧, 這個殺手锏百試百靈,一定會有用的。

[root@localhost ~]# file /dev/sdb1 /dev/sdb1: block special

7、如果硬件存儲設備沒有進行格式化,則 Linux 系統無法得知怎麼在其上寫入數據。因此, 在對存儲設備進行分區後還需要進行格式化操作。在 Linux 系統中用于格式化操作的命令是 mkfs。

[root@localhost ~]# mkfs mkfs mkfs.cramfs mkfs.ext3 mkfs.fat mkfs.msdos mkfs.xfs mkfs.btrfs mkfs.ext2 mkfs.ext4 mkfs.minix mkfs.vfat [root@localhost ~]# mkfs.xfs /dev/sdb1 meta-data=/dev/sdb1 isize=512 agcount=4, agsize=131072 blks = sectsz=512 attr=2, projid32bit=1 = crc=1 finobt=0, sparse=0 data = bsize=4096 blocks=524288, imaxpct=25 = sunit=0 swidth=0 blks naming =version 2 bsize=4096 ascii-ci=0 ftype=1 log =internal log bsize=4096 blocks=2560, version=2 = sectsz=512 sunit=0 blks, lazy-count=1 realtime =none extsz=4096 blocks=0, rtextents=0

8、挂載并使用存儲設備

[root@localhost ~]# mkdir /newFs [root@localhost ~]# mount /dev/sdb1 /newFs/ [root@localhost ~]# df -h Filesystem Size Used Avail Use% Mounted on devtmpfs 894M 0 894M 0% /dev tmpfs 910M 0 910M 0% /dev/shm tmpfs 910M 11M 900M 2% /run tmpfs 910M 0 910M 0% /sys/fs/cgroup /dev/mapper/rhel-root 17G 5.8G 12G 34% / /dev/sr0 4.2G 4.2G 0 100% /Gmcc /dev/sda1 1014M 288M 727M 29% /boot tmpfs 182M 28K 182M 1% /run/user/0 /dev/sdb1 2.0G 33M 2.0G 2% /newFs

,

更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!

查看全部

相关科技资讯推荐

热门科技资讯推荐

网友关注

Copyright 2023-2025 - www.tftnews.com All Rights Reserved